Genetic Biomarkers Associated With Child Language Development in Taiwan (II)

August 27, 2024 updated by: Chang Gung Memorial Hospital
A study of the relation between genetic biomarkers and child language development in Taiwan.

Detailed Description

The interaction between gene and environment (G×E) can be a very complicated process that influences child development. As a pilot study of child development biomarkers, this study investigates genes related to child language development and language disorder.

Scores of general development
Time Frame: baseline

Comprehensive Developmental Inventory for Infants and Toddlers (Higher scores mean a better outcome.)

Applied for children aged 3-71 months. Assessing areas: Cognition, language, motor, social, and self-care skills. Every item is scored 0 or 1, indicating whether the child 'fails' or 'passess' that item.
